A modular invariance property of multivariable trace functions for regular vertex operator algebras

Quantum Algebra 2015-08-27 v2

Abstract

We prove an SL2(Z)\text{SL}_2 (\mathbb{Z})-invariance property of multivariable trace functions on modules for a regular VOA. Applying this result, we provide a proof of the inversion transformation formula for Siegel theta series. As another application, we show that if VV is a regular VOA containing a regular subVOA UU whose commutant UcU^c is regular and satisfies (Uc)c=U(U^c)^c =U, then all simple UU-modules appear in some simple VV-module.
